What is LoRA?
LoRA (Low-Rank Adaptation) is a clever technique that lets you tweak existing AI models without having to start from scratch. Imagine you have a pre-trained model that can generate all sorts of images, but you want it to create art in a specific style, like anime or watercolor. LoRA allows you to customize this model efficiently, saving you a ton of time and computing resources.
Why is LoRA Important for Text-to-Image?
Efficiency: Instead of retraining the entire model, LoRA only adjusts a small part of it. This means it's much faster and requires less computing power.
Customization: Want to create your own unique art style? LoRA lets you fine-tune the model to generate images that match your specific preferences.
Flexibility: LoRA can be applied to various text-to-image models, not just Stable Diffusion.
How Does LoRA Work?
Think of it like teaching a dog a new trick. You don't have to retrain the entire dog, just teach it a few new commands. Similarly, LoRA adds small adjustments to specific layers of the pre-trained model, allowing it to learn new things based on the data you provide.
Benefits of Using LoRA:
Cost-effective: The faster training process means you'll spend less on computing resources.
Better Results: With careful customization, LoRA can generate higher quality images that are more aligned with your desired style.
Accessibility: LoRA makes it easier for anyone to experiment with text-to-image models, even if you don't have a supercomputer.
Use Cases for LoRA:
Creating Unique Art Styles: Train LoRA on a dataset of images in a specific style, like vintage comics or impressionist paintings, to generate new images in that style.
Generating Specific Objects or Concepts: Want to create images of fantasy creatures or futuristic cityscapes? LoRA can help you achieve that.
Conclusion
LoRA is a powerful tool for customizing text-to-image models. Its efficiency and flexibility make it a game-changer in the field of generative AI.
Additional Tips:
Quality Data: The quality of your training data directly impacts the quality of your results.
Experiment with Hyperparameters: Tweaking settings like learning rate and the number of training epochs can significantly affect the model's performance.
Join the Community: Online communities focused on LoRA can provide valuable insights and support.
In summary, LoRA is a fantastic way to create personalized AI art. Give it a try and see what you can create!